#39ca23 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#39ca23 is composed of 22.4% red, 79.2%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 71.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.7%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 112.1 degrees, a saturation of 70.5% and a lightness of 46.5%. #39ca23 color hex could be obtained by blending #72ff46 with #009500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

Shades and Tints of #39ca23

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1fcf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#39ca23

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#757875 is the less saturated color, while #25e508 is the most saturated one.
